ABV: 46.6%
Age: 45 Years Old
Style: Grain
Country: Scotland
Region: Highland
Bottling: Walking Back the Cat Ltd.
Overall
Score
8.6
Nose
Frosted corn flakes, white chocolate, sultana, dried apricot, cocoa powder, fresh peach and waffles doused in maple syrup.
Palate
Creamy and, surprisingly, medium-full in body. There’s rum-raisin ice cream, cocoa, tinned peaches in syrup, with wafer cone and chewy caramels. It’s all really quite indulgent.
Finish
Sweet and fruity as per the palate for a medium-long finish.
Comment
A great example of well-aged grain. I wish there were more around like this. I’d definitely buy this if I had the chance.
